Output e327fede8186589bd159b7aeb39bcbe1c4e41aadb5cc25d805e97e1d92bbdee8:10

value
75700
script pubkey
OP_0 OP_PUSHBYTES_20 5b815125a21a4733663214915b4b5ed5910467f6
address
bc1qtwq4zfdzrfrnxe3jzjg4kj676kgsgelkl4cnmk
transaction
e327fede8186589bd159b7aeb39bcbe1c4e41aadb5cc25d805e97e1d92bbdee8
confirmations
57617
spent
true